Title: Innovator Hiroyuki Yamakawa: Advancing Power Transmission Technologies
Introduction: Hiroyuki Yamakawa, an accomplished inventor from Hokkaido, Japan, has made significant contributions to the field of power transmission technology. With a total of 12 patents to his name, Yamakawa's innovations focus on enhancing efficiency and reducing noise in energy transfer systems.
Latest Patents: Among Yamakawa's latest inventions is a sophisticated Power Transmission System designed to transmit electric energy to a secondary resonator via an electromagnetic field. This system employs two noise cancellation resonators to minimize interference, targeting a specific noise reduction frequency. The first resonator functions with a resonance frequency above the target frequency, while the second works below it, ensuring effective noise reduction.
Another notable patent is also a Power Transmission System, which addresses the challenge of maintaining high efficiency even when there is a positional shift of the power reception antenna relative to the power transmission antenna. This system utilizes a wound power transmission coil and a corresponding power reception coil, strategically designed to maximize the area of energy transfer.
